Method
Preparation
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- Slice the zucchinis into thin rounds, about 1/4-inch thick.
- In a mixing bowl, combine ricotta cheese, egg,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per until creamy.
- Spread a layer of marinara sauce on the bottom of a baking dish.
Layering
- Place a layer of zucchini slices over the marinara, then spoon some of the ricotta mixture on top. Follow with mozzarella cheese.
- Repeat the layers until all ingredients are used, finishing with marinara and mozzarella.
- Sprinkle top with grated Parmesan cheese.
Baking
- Bake for 25-30 minutes until cheese is bubbly and golden brown.
- Allow to cool for a few minutes, then garnish with fresh basil before serving.
Notes
Use a mandoline slicer for uniform zucchini slices. For a quicker version, store-bought marinara can be used. Let it rest before serving.
